1. Understanding the Roofline

The roofline refers to the outline of a roof as it meets the walls of a structure. It includes various components such as:

  • Fascias: The board running horizontally along the roof's lower edge.
  • Soffits: The material connecting the roof overhang to your house.
  • Seamless gutters: Channels that direct rainwater away from the foundation.
  • Eaves: The edges of the roof that task over the walls.

Each of these parts serves an unique purpose, mainly safeguarding the home from wetness and assisting with drainage.

2. Typical Roofline Issues

Comprehending common roofline issues is crucial to effective repair. Below is a table detailing often experienced issues and their possible causes:

IssueDescriptionPotential Causes
Water DamageIndications of leaks or discolorations can happen on walls/ceilingsPoor drain, harmed rain gutters, roof leaks
Split or Warped FasciaVisible fractures or warping in fascia boardsAge, weather condition effect, insect damage
Wet or Moldy SoffitsPresence of wetness or mold on the soffitIncorrect ventilation, moisture buildup
Clogged GuttersGutters overflowing or unable to drain effectivelyDebris accumulation, incorrect setup
Degrading EavesEaves noticeably distressed or rottingAge, absence of upkeep, extreme weather condition

4. Repair Work Methods for Roofline Issues

Depending upon the severity of the damage, various repair techniques may be used. The following table details typical repair solutions:

Repair MethodDescriptionWhen to Use
Replacement of Fascia/SoffitEliminating old and setting up new materialsWhen damage is extensive
Gutter CleaningRemoving particles and ensuring appropriate flowRegular upkeep
Sealing or WaterproofingUsing sealants to prevent leakagesFor small cracks or spaces
Setup of VentilationAdding vents to improve airflowWhen wetness is a concern
Painting or StainingUpdating the look of fascia/soffitFor aesthetic improvements

6. Upkeep Tips for a Healthy Roofline

To avoid regular repairs, adopting a proactive maintenance regimen is necessary. Here are some ideas to keep your roofline in excellent condition:

  1. Regular Inspections: Conduct biannual roofline checks to determine concerns early.
  2. Clean Gutters: Clear leaves and debris from gutters to ensure proper drain.
  3. Look for Pests: Inspect for indications of insect problems that could harm fascia or soffits.
  4. Seal Gaps and Cracks: Use quality sealants to fill any visible spaces in the roofline.
  5. Trim Overhanging Branches: Prevent damage from falling branches or leaves by keeping trees trimmed.
